Taliahr Population - Mandi, Himachal Pradesh
Taliahr is a medium size village located in Mandi Tehsil of Mandi district, Himachal Pradesh with total 164 families residing. The Taliahr village has population of 717 of which 344 are males while 373 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Taliahr village population of children with age 0-6 is 83 which makes up 11.58 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Taliahr village is 1084 which is higher than Himachal Pradesh state average of 972. Child Sex Ratio for the Taliahr as per census is 729, lower than Himachal Pradesh average of 909.
Taliahr village has higher literacy rate compared to Himachal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Taliahr village was 89.75 % compared to 82.80 % of Himachal Pradesh. In Taliahr Male literacy stands at 94.93 % while female literacy rate was 85.21 %.
